logo

Ion云服务器与苹果云服务:位置、特性与选择指南

作者:沙与沫2025.09.25 16:20浏览量:1

简介:本文深入探讨Ion云服务器与苹果云服务的全球部署、技术特性及适用场景,为开发者与企业用户提供选型参考。

一、Ion云服务器:分布式架构与全球覆盖

Ion云服务器(通常指基于分布式边缘计算架构的云服务)的核心优势在于其去中心化部署能力。与传统集中式云服务不同,Ion通过全球数千个边缘节点实现内容缓存与计算资源下沉,显著降低用户访问延迟。

1.1 物理位置与网络拓扑

Ion云服务器的节点分布遵循两大原则:

  • 用户密度优先:在北美、欧洲、亚太主要城市(如纽约、伦敦、东京)部署高密度节点,覆盖全球85%以上的互联网用户。
  • 网络中立性:与多家ISP(互联网服务提供商)合作,避免单一网络依赖。例如,在东南亚地区,Ion会同时接入SingTel、PLDT等本地运营商。

技术实现:Ion采用Anycast路由技术,用户请求会被自动导向最近的边缘节点。例如,一个新加坡用户访问Ion托管的网站时,请求可能通过香港或悉尼的节点响应,而非回源到美国数据中心。

1.2 适用场景与性能指标

  • 低延迟应用:游戏、实时视频、IoT设备控制等场景中,Ion可将端到端延迟控制在50ms以内。
  • 带宽优化:通过边缘节点压缩与缓存,减少30%-50%的回源带宽消耗。
  • DDoS防护:分布式架构天然具备抗攻击能力,单个节点被攻击时,流量可自动切换至其他健康节点。

案例:某跨国电商使用Ion后,全球平均页面加载时间从3.2秒降至1.1秒,转化率提升18%。

二、苹果云服务:iCloud的私有化与生态整合

苹果的云服务(以iCloud为核心)与Ion的分布式架构形成鲜明对比,其设计哲学围绕用户体验一致性数据隐私保护展开。

2.1 数据中心布局与合规性

苹果在全球运营六大核心数据中心区域:

  • 北美:美国(俄勒冈州、北卡罗来纳州)、加拿大
  • 欧洲:爱尔兰、丹麦
  • 亚太:中国(由云上贵州运营)、新加坡

合规性:苹果严格遵循各地数据主权法规。例如,欧盟用户的iCloud数据存储在爱尔兰数据中心,受GDPR保护;中国用户数据则完全存储在境内。

2.2 技术特性与生态绑定

  • 端到端加密:iCloud采用硬件级加密芯片(Secure Enclave),即使苹果也无法解密用户数据。
  • 设备协同:通过Handoff、Continuity等功能,实现iPhone、Mac、iPad间的无缝切换。
  • AI集成:Siri语音处理、照片智能分类等AI功能依赖iCloud的集中式计算资源。

限制:iCloud的API开放程度较低,第三方开发者仅能通过CloudKit有限访问用户数据,这与AWS/Azure的开放生态形成对比。

三、选型建议:Ion vs 苹果云服务

3.1 开发者场景对比

维度 Ion云服务器 苹果iCloud
控制权 完全可编程(支持K8s、Serverless) 封闭生态,仅限苹果设备集成
延迟敏感度 极低(边缘计算) 中等(依赖中心化数据中心)
成本模型 按使用量计费($0.01/GB起) 固定套餐(50GB/$0.99/月起)
合规性 需自行配置(如GDPR合规) 预置合规(地区化数据中心)

3.2 企业级用户决策树

  1. 是否依赖苹果生态
    • 是 → 选择iCloud for Business(需满足苹果审核)。
    • 否 → 评估Ion或其他公有云(AWS/Azure)。
  2. 是否需要全球低延迟
    • 是 → Ion的边缘节点更优。
    • 否 → 传统云服务商可能成本更低。
  3. 数据隐私要求
    • 医疗、金融等高敏感行业 → 优先考虑iCloud的端到端加密或Ion的私有化部署选项。

四、未来趋势:混合云与多云策略

随着企业数字化需求复杂化,单一云服务商已难以满足所有场景。建议:

  • 游戏/流媒体行业:采用Ion边缘计算+AWS中心存储的混合架构。
  • 跨国企业:iCloud用于员工设备管理,Ion用于对外服务。
  • 成本优化:通过Terraform等工具实现跨云资源调度。

代码示例(Terraform跨云配置片段):

  1. provider "aws" {
  2. region = "us-east-1"
  3. }
  4. provider "ion" {
  5. api_key = "YOUR_ION_API_KEY"
  6. }
  7. resource "aws_s3_bucket" "central_storage" {
  8. bucket = "company-central-storage"
  9. }
  10. resource "ion_edge_function" "low_latency_api" {
  11. name = "api-edge-handler"
  12. runtime = "nodejs18"
  13. source = "./edge-handler.js"
  14. }

五、总结与行动建议

  1. 评估需求优先级:明确延迟、成本、生态绑定等核心指标。
  2. 测试验证:通过Ion的免费试用或苹果的开发者计划进行POC(概念验证)。
  3. 关注合规:尤其涉及跨境数据传输时,需审查服务商的数据处理协议(DPA)。
  4. 长期规划:预留混合云接口,避免被单一厂商锁定。

Ion云服务器与苹果云服务代表了两类截然不同的云架构哲学,前者以灵活性见长,后者以生态整合取胜。开发者与企业用户需根据自身业务特性,在技术可行性与商业可持续性间找到平衡点。

相关文章推荐

发表评论

活动